DIC1a Interacts with the Central Stalk Region of KIF5 Heavy Chains

(A) Western blot (WB) of COS cells cotransfected with mCherry-tagged DIC1a and myc-tagged KIF5A-C constructs as indicated followed by immunoprecipitation with anti-myc.

(B) Schematic of KIF5 showing the constructs used in (C), the sequence isolated by yeast two-hybrid screen and the resulting consensus region for binding DIC relative to key domains: motor domain, coiled-coil, cargo binding domain (CBD), central hinge, and KLC binding region.

(C) Western blot (WB) of COS cells cotransfected with mCherry-tagged DIC1a and GFP-tagged KIF5C “head,” “stalk,” and “tail” constructs shown in (B) followed by immunoprecipitation with anti-GFP.
